As the clock ticks down on your employment with an organization, it's customary to express gratitude to the colleagues who have supported your professional growth. A thoughtful leaving gift is a wonderful way to acknowledge these working relationships. Not only does it demonstrate your appreciation, but it also helps to maintain ties that can prove valuable in future endeavors. However, selecting the perfect gift can be a challenge. This guide explores leaving gift ideas for work colleagues that are both meaningful and appropriate.

When considering leaving gifts, it's essential to keep a few guidelines in mind. Firstly, the gift should reflect the recipient's personality and interests, showing that you've put thought into the selection. Secondly, it should be tasteful and appropriate for the workplace environment. Lastly, it need not be extravagant; the key is to demonstrate your sincerity and appreciation.

Personalized gifts are a thoughtful touch that shows you've taken the time to consider the recipient's preferences. These gifts often evoke emotion and create a lasting impact. Here are two sub-topics under this category:

Keepsakes are items that hold sentimental value and serve as a reminder of shared experiences. Consider gifting a customized photo frame with a group picture, a personalized mug with a heartfelt message, or a custom-engraved desk accessory. Such gifts can commemorate your time together and serve as a keepsake for your colleague.

For instance, a custom-engraved pen set with each colleague's name can remind them of your shared commitment to professionalism and excellence every time they use it.
Tailoring a gift to a colleague's interests shows that you value their individuality. Are they a bookworm? Consider gifting a high-quality book in their favorite genre. A plant lover? A potted plant or succulent can bring life and color to their workspace. Leveraging their interests is a surefire way to gift something they'll truly appreciate.

For instance, if a colleague loves to cook, gifting them a premium spice set or a high-quality kitchen utensil can be a delightful and useful gift.
Useful gifts are practical and can enhance another's daily routine. They demonstrate thoughtfulness and consideration for the recipient's needs. Here are two sub-topics under this category:

Quality office supplies can make a significant difference in one's work life. Consider gifting high-quality items such as a leather-bound journal, a stylish planner, or a sleek smartphone charger. These items can add a touch of luxury to their workspace and demonstrate your respect for their professionalism.









For instance, a branded, eco-friendly water bottle with a built-in infuser can encourage them to stay hydrated and save money, while also reducing plastic waste.
A subscription or membership can provide ongoing value and enjoyment long after you've parted ways. Consider gifting a streaming service subscription if they love movies and TV shows, or an online learning platform if they're eager to acquire new skills. These gifts keep on giving and show that you support their personal and professional growth.
For instance, a one-year subscription to a professional development website can help them expand their skill set and advance their career.
